I remember when I was 13, I was obsessed with romance books but hated reading long chapters. Thankfully, audiobooks saved me! Many popular middle-grade romance novels do have audiobook versions. For example, 'To All the Boys I’ve Loved Before' by Jenny Han has a fantastic narrator that makes Lara Jean’s story even more charming. 'The Sun Is Also a Star' by Nicola Yoon also has an engaging audiobook version that captures the emotional depth perfectly. Publishers know teens love multitasking, so most bestselling YA romances get audio adaptations. Check platforms like Audible or your local library’s digital collection—they’re treasure troves for these.

I rely heavily on audiobooks, especially for lighthearted romance reads. For 13-year-olds, there’s a surprising variety of romantic audiobooks that cater to younger teens without being too mature.

'Flipped' by Wendelin Van Draanen is a sweet, innocent romance with a delightful audiobook narration that perfectly captures the alternating perspectives of Bryce and Juli. Another gem is 'Eleanor & Park' by Rainbow Rowell—its audiobook version adds so much emotion to the characters’ voices, making the slow-burn romance even more poignant.

Platforms like Libby or Scribd often have these titles, and some even include fun sound effects or dual narrators to keep younger listeners hooked. If you’re looking for something more whimsical, 'The Princess Diaries' by Meg Cabot has an iconic audiobook version that’s hilarious and heartwarming. Middle-grade romance audiobooks are designed to be accessible, so they often have clearer pacing and expressive narrators to hold a younger audience’s attention.

I’ve noticed audiobooks are a game-changer for reluctant readers, especially teens dipping their toes into romance. Many coming-of-age romantic books for 13-year-olds have audio versions that enhance the experience.

'Turtles All the Way Down' by John Green isn’t purely romance, but its audiobook beautifully portrays the protagonist’s inner thoughts and her budding relationship. For something lighter, 'The Selection' by Kiera Cass has a dramatic, almost theatrical audiobook adaptation that makes the royal romance feel like a bingeable show.

Libraries and subscription services often categorize these audiobooks under ‘young adult’ or ‘middle-grade,’ making them easy to find. Narration styles vary—some are playful, others more serious—so sampling a few can help match the tone to the listener’s preference. Audiobooks also help with pronunciation of names or cultural references, which is a bonus for diverse romances like 'American as Paneer Pie' by Supriya Kelkar.

Where can I find a chip off the old block book audiobook version?

4 Answers2026-07-27 12:10:35
Well, after seeing several people ask about 'A Chip Off the Old Block' online, I finally figured it out. That's the title of a short story by Kate Messner, not a full novel. It's part of a collection called 'The Once Upon a Timeline' series. That's probably why you're having a tough time finding a standalone audiobook for just that title. I found the whole collection, 'Once Upon a Timeline: A Multicultural Historical Fiction Anthology', available as an audiobook on Audible, Google Play Books, and Kobo. The narrator is Suzanne Elise Freeman, and she does a great job with all the different stories. If you're specifically looking for that one tale, you'd have to get the whole anthology and find the chapter. It's a neat little story about a boy and his grandfather carving a boat, kind of a quiet, intergenerational moment. I'd recommend checking your local library's digital service, like Libby or Hoopla, first. Anthologies like this are often available there, so you might not even need to buy it.
